Product Information and Ingredients

Mini Ice Cream Sandwiches is manufactured by Hp Hood Llc with a suggested serving size of 3 SANDWICHES (99 g) and 290 calories per serving. The nutritional value of a suggested serving of mini ice cream sandwiches includes 30 mg of cholesterol, 0 mg of sodium, 43 grams of carbohydrates, 2 grams of dietary fiber, 24 grams of sugar and 4 grams of proteins.

The product's manufacturer code is UPC: 044100603426.

This product is high in sugars and saturated fats.

Calories from fat: a total of 37.24% of the calories in the suggested servig of this product come from fat.

Sugars 95% of DV

A serving of 3 SANDWICHES (99 g) of mini ice cream sandwiches has 95% of the recommended daily intake of sugars.

Saturated Fats 35% of DV

A serving of 3 SANDWICHES (99 g) of mini ice cream sandwiches has 35% of the recommended daily intake of saturated fats.

Dietary Recommendations

A healthy eating pattern that accounts for all foods and beverages within an appropriate calorie level could help achieve and maintain a healthy weight and reduce the risk of chronic disease. Healthy eating habits include the following:

  • Vegetables from all subgroups, including dark, green, red and orange vegetables and also beans and peas
  • A variety of whole fruits
  • Grains with at least half of which are whole grains
  • Low or fat free dairy products, including milk, yogurt, cheese and/or fortified soy beverages
  • Protein foods, including seafood, lean meats and poultry, eggs and nuts
  • Oils with limited amounts of saturated fats and trans fats, added sugars, and sodium
